Apply Today Ready to make a positive difference in the lives of children and adolescents? Apply today by submitting your resume. Responsibilities:
  • Build rapport and trust with children and adolescents, establishing strong therapeutic alliances and a collaborative approach to treatment.
  • Provide individual and family counseling using evidence-based therapeutic modalities that are developmentally appropriate for youth, such as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T), Trauma-Focused CBT (TF-CBT), Play Therapy, and Dialectical Behavior Therapy for Adolescents (DBT-A).
  • Assess and treat a wide range of mental health issues affecting children and adolescents, including anxiety, depression, ADHD, trauma, behavioral challenges, and family conflict.
  • Use creative and engaging techniques that help children and adolescents process emotions, develop coping skills, and build self-esteem.
  • Collaborate with families, schools, and other healthcare providers to ensure comprehensive care and support for each client.
  • Complete documentation in accordance with TheraCorp policies, as well as state and federal regulations.
  • Monitor and communicate changes in client status, and work with the treatment team to adjust care plans as needed.
Qualifications:
  • Licensure: Must be licensed in one of the following: LSW, LAC, LAMFT, LCSW, LPC, LMFT, or Psychologist.
  • Experience: Minimum of 2 years experience in providing mental health services to children and adolescents.
  • Specialized Training: Training or experience in evidence-based therapies for children and adolescents, including CBT, TF-CBT, Play Therapy, DBT-A, or other modalities relevant to youth mental health.
  • Experience with Youth Issues: Knowledge and experience addressing common childhood and adolescent issues, such as anxiety, depression, ADHD, trauma, and family conflict. Ability to assess and work with co-occurring issues like social, academic, and behavioral challenges.
  • Therapeutic Skills: Expertise in engaging children and adolescents through developmentally appropriate techniques. Experience with family therapy or parental coaching is a plus.
  • Communication Skills: Strong interpersonal and communication skills, with the ability to effectively connect with children, adolescents, and their families. Creativity in delivering therapy in a way that resonates with young clients.
  • Commitment to Continued Learning: Engagement in ongoing education, training, or supervision related to child and adolescent mental health to stay current with best practices and emerging treatment methods.
